@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:800;src:local("Proxima Nova Extrabold"),local("ProximaNova-Extrabld"),url(/_nuxt/fonts/subset-ProximaNova-Extrabld.2a1eafd.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:900;src:local("Proxima Nova Black"),local("ProximaNova-Black"),url(/_nuxt/fonts/subset-ProximaNova-Black.fdf08d8.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:600;src:local("Proxima Nova Semibold"),local("ProximaNova-Semibold"),url(/_nuxt/fonts/subset-ProximaNova-Semibold.adf2e5a.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:700;src:local("Proxima Nova Bold"),local("ProximaNova-Bold"),url(/_nuxt/fonts/subset-ProximaNova-Bold.afe341e.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:400;src:local("Proxima Nova Condensed Regular"),local("ProximaNovaCond-Regular"),url(/_nuxt/fonts/subset-ProximaNovaCond-Regular.8aacb68.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:300;src:local("Proxima Nova Condensed Light"),local("ProximaNovaCond-Light"),url(/_nuxt/fonts/subset-ProximaNovaCond-Light.dbed819.woff) format("woff")}@font-face{font-display:swap;font-family:Proxima Nova;font-style:normal;font-weight:400;src:local("Proxima Nova Regular"),local("ProximaNova-Regular"),url(/_nuxt/fonts/subset-ProximaNova-Regular.7864960.woff) format("woff")}*{outline:none}.page-enter-active,.page-leave-active{transition:opacity .125s}.page-enter,.page-leave-to{opacity:0}.fade-enter-active,.fade-leave-active{transition:opacity .15s}.body-text h2{color:#514d49;font-size:24px;font-weight:400;line-height:31px}@media (min-width:768px){.body-text h2{font-size:30px;line-height:36px}}@media (min-width:1366px){.body-text h2{font-size:36px;line-height:42px}}.body-text h3{font-size:17px;font-weight:400;line-height:25px}@media (min-width:768px){.body-text h3{font-size:24px;line-height:36px}}.body-text h4{font-size:21px;font-weight:400;line-height:28px}@media (min-width:768px){.body-text h4{font-size:21px;line-height:28px}}.body-text h2,.body-text h3,.body-text h4{margin:1em 0 .5em}.body-text ol,.body-text p,.body-text ul{margin-top:1em}.body-text>:first-child{margin-top:0}.fade-enter-active,.fade-leave-active{transition:opacity .5s}.fade-enter,.fade-leave-to{opacity:0}.slide-fade-enter-active{transition:all .2s ease-in-out}.slide-fade-leave-active{transition:all .2s cubic-bezier(1,.5,.8,1)}.slide-fade-enter,.slide-fade-leave-to{opacity:0;transform:translateX(10px)}.indicator{right:43px;top:44px}.indicator>div{border-bottom:1px solid #514d49;color:transparent;margin-right:2px;position:relative;width:55px}.indicator>div.selected{border-bottom:4px solid #f26b1b;color:inherit}.indicator>div p{font-family:Arsenal,sans-serif;left:17px;position:absolute;top:7px}.text-orange:not(.hover\:text-orange){transition:all .25s ease-out}.text-orange:not(.hover\:text-orange):active,.text-orange:not(.hover\:text-orange):focus,.text-orange:not(.hover\:text-orange):hover{color:#514d49}.multiselect{cursor:pointer}.multiselect .multiselect__option--highlight:after,.multiselect .multiselect__option:after{background:transparent!important;content:normal!important}.multiselect .multiselect__option--highlight{background:#514d49}[multiple],[type=date],[type=datetime-local],[type=email],[type=file],[type=month],[type=number],[type=password],[type=search],[type=tel],[type=text],[type=time],[type=url],[type=week],select,textarea{border-width:0 0 2px;line-height:inherit;padding-left:0;padding-right:0}[multiple]:focus,[type=date]:focus,[type=datetime-local]:focus,[type=email]:focus,[type=file]:focus,[type=month]:focus,[type=number]:focus,[type=password]:focus,[type=search]:focus,[type=tel]:focus,[type=text]:focus,[type=time]:focus,[type=url]:focus,[type=week]:focus,select:focus,textarea:focus{--tw-border-opacity:1;border-color:#514d49;box-shadow:none;outline:none}@supports (color:rgb(0 0 0/0)) and (top:var(--f )){[multiple]:focus,[type=date]:focus,[type=datetime-local]:focus,[type=email]:focus,[type=file]:focus,[type=month]:focus,[type=number]:focus,[type=password]:focus,[type=search]:focus,[type=tel]:focus,[type=text]:focus,[type=time]:focus,[type=url]:focus,[type=week]:focus,select:focus,textarea:focus{border-color:rgb(81 77 73/var(--tw-border-opacity))}}input::-moz-placeholder,textarea::-moz-placeholder{--tw-text-opacity:1;color:#514d49;opacity:.5}input::placeholder,textarea::placeholder{--tw-text-opacity:1;color:#514d49;opacity:.5}@supports (color:rgb(0 0 0/0)) and (top:var(--f )){input::-moz-placeholder,textarea::-moz-placeholder{color:rgb(81 77 73/var(--tw-text-opacity))}input::placeholder,textarea::placeholder{color:rgb(81 77 73/var(--tw-text-opacity))}}.cookie-compliance{background:#212121}.cookie-compliance .cookie-compliance__inner{padding:20px}.cookie-compliance .cookie-compliance__inner:after,.cookie-compliance .cookie-compliance__inner:before{content:"";display:table}.cookie-compliance .cookie-compliance__inner:after{clear:both}.cookie-compliance .cookie-compliance__text{color:#998571;display:flex;flex-direction:column;justify-content:center;min-height:40px;text-transform:uppercase}@media (min-width:768px){.cookie-compliance .cookie-compliance__text{float:left;width:80%}}.cookie-compliance .cookie-compliance__text a{color:#fff}.cookie-compliance form{margin-top:20px;text-align:center}@media (min-width:768px){.cookie-compliance form{float:right;margin-top:0;text-align:right;width:20%}}.cookie-compliance .btn{background:none;border:1px dashed #fff;border-spacing:3px;color:#fff;font-weight:700;padding:9px 50px;transition:all .5s}.cookie-compliance .btn:active,.cookie-compliance .btn:focus,.cookie-compliance .btn:hover{border-radius:8px}body #cconsent-modal .ccm_content h2,body #cconsent-modal .ccm_content h3{font-size:18px;font-weight:400;letter-spacing:normal;text-align:left;text-align:initial;text-transform:none}body #cconsent-modal .ccm_content>.body .tabgroup .tab-head .icon-wedge{background-color:transparent;background-color:initial}body #cconsent-modal .ccm__footer button,body #cconsent-modal .ccm__footer button#ccm__footer__consent-modal-submit{background-color:transparent;border:1px dashed #212121;color:#212121;position:relative}body #cconsent-modal .ccm__footer button#ccm__footer__consent-modal-submit:hover,body #cconsent-modal .ccm__footer button:hover{background-color:transparent}body #cconsent-modal .ccm__footer button#ccm__footer__consent-modal-submit:after,body #cconsent-modal .ccm__footer button:after{backface-visibility:hidden;background:rgba(0,0,0,.2);bottom:5px;content:"";display:block;left:5px;margin:auto;opacity:0;pointer-events:none;position:absolute;right:5px;top:5px;transform:scaleX(0)}body #cconsent-modal .ccm__footer button#ccm__footer__consent-modal-submit:hover:after,body #cconsent-modal .ccm__footer button:hover:after{opacity:1;transform:scaleX(1);transition:.2s ease-out}body #cconsent-bar{background-color:#212121;color:#998571;padding:54px 15px}body #cconsent-bar a{color:#fff}body #cconsent-bar button{background:transparent;border:1px dashed #fff;color:#fff;overflow:hidden;padding:10px 12px 12px;position:relative}@media (min-width:768px){body #cconsent-bar button{padding-left:36px;padding-right:36px}}body #cconsent-bar button:after{backface-visibility:hidden;background:hsla(0,0%,100%,.3);bottom:5px;content:"";display:block;left:5px;margin:auto;opacity:0;pointer-events:none;position:absolute;right:5px;top:5px;transform:scaleX(0)}body #cconsent-bar button:hover:after{opacity:1;transform:scaleX(1);transition:.2s ease-out}.gm-style .gm-style-iw-c{padding:0}.gm-style .gm-style-iw{font-family:Arsenal,sans-serif;font-size:12px;line-height:1.5}.gm-style .gm-style-iw-d{margin:12px 20px;overflow:auto!important}.gm-style p:not(:last-child){margin-bottom:4px}.gm-style a{--tw-text-opacity:1;color:#f26b1b}@supports (color:rgb(0 0 0/0)) and (top:var(--f )){.gm-style a{color:rgb(242 107 27/var(--tw-text-opacity))}}.gm-style a:not(.hover\:text-orange){transition:all .25s ease-out}.gm-style a:not(.hover\:text-orange):active,.gm-style a:not(.hover\:text-orange):focus,.gm-style a:not(.hover\:text-orange):hover{color:#514d49}.gm-style a{transition:all .2s ease}.gm-style a:hover{--tw-text-opacity:1;color:#514d49}@supports (color:rgb(0 0 0/0)) and (top:var(--f )){.gm-style a:hover{color:rgb(81 77 73/var(--tw-text-opacity))}}.mx-datepicker-popup{z-index:999999999999}body .pswp__bg{background:#ddd5cd}.slick-list{overflow:hidden}.slick-track{z-index:1}img[src="/placeholder.svg"]{height:auto;-o-object-fit:cover;object-fit:cover}.p-separator{border-top:1px solid #514d49;margin-top:1.5em;padding-top:1.5em}